        Promoter Analysis of Bombyx mori Nucleopolyhedrovirus Ubiquitin Gene

        Xu’ai Lin,Yin Chen,Yongzhu Yi,Jie Yan,Zhifang Zhang 한국미생물학회 2008 The journal of microbiology Vol.46 No.4

        The aim of this study was to analyze the characteristics of Bombyx mori nucleopolyhedrovirus (BmNPV) ubiquitin gene promoter and the effects of conserved motifs, such as TAAG, TATA, and CAAT, along with baculovirus enhancer homologous region 3 (hr3), on promoter activity. Ubiquitin gene of BmNPV was expressed during the late phase of virus infection. In the presence of viral factors, significant reduction of promoter activity was observed by deletion of -382 to -124 bp upstream of ATG. The fragment between -187 and -383 bp upstream of ATG, including distal TAAG, CAAT motif, and TATA box, could also drive expression of the reporter gene. The mutation of cis-elements TATA boxes and TAAG motifs significantly decreased the promoter’s activity, while CAAT mutations enhanced promoter activity by 2- or 3-fold, as compared with the native promoter. In the presence of BmNPV, hr3, both located downstream of the reporter gene of the same vector, and separate vector, could significantly enhance transcription activity of ubiquitin promoter as compared to the control. We concluded that BmNPV ubiquitin gene might be regulated by dual sets of promoter elements, where TAAG and TATA box may positively regulate the expression of ubiquitin, while CAAT motif functions as a negative regulator. Viral factor(s) play an important role in the co-activation of hr3 and promoter.

        Cloning, Expression, and Functional Characterization of the Dunaliella salina 5-enolpyruvylshikimate-3-phosphate Synthase Gene in Escherichia coli

        Yi, Yi,Qiao, Dairong,Bai, Linhan,Xu, Hui,Li, Ya,Wang, Xiaolin,Cao, Yi The Microbiological Society of Korea 2007 The journal of microbiology Vol.45 No.2

        5-enolpyruvylshikimate-3-phosphate synthase (EPSP synthase, EC 2.5.1.19) is the sixth enzyme in the shikimate pathway which is essential for the synthesis of aromatic amino acids and many secondary metabolites. The enzyme is widely involved in glyphosate tolerant transgenic plants because it is the primary target of the nonselective herbicide glyphosate. In this study, the Dunaliella salina EPSP synthase gene was cloned by RT-PCR approach. It contains an open reading frame encoding a protein of 514 amino acids with a calculated molecular weight of 54.6 KDa. The derived amino acid sequence showed high homology with other EPSP synthases. The Dunaliella salina EPSP synthase gene was expressed in Escherichia coli and the recombinant EPSP synthase were identified by functional complementation assay.

        A novel bispidinone analog induces S-phase cell cycle arrest and apoptosis in HeLa human cervical carcinoma cells

        YI, XU,ZHANG, XIN,JEONG, HYUNJIN,SHIN, YU MI,PARK, DONG HO,YOU, SONG,KIM, DONG-KYOO Spandidos Publications 2015 Oncology Reports Vol.33 No.3

        <P>2,4,6,8-(3)-Tetranitrophenyl-3,7-diazabicyclo[3.3.1]nonan-9-one (B16), a bispidinone analog, was synthesized to investigate its effects on cell viability, the cell cycle, and apoptotic pathways in HeLa human cervical cancer cells. B16 decreased the percentage of viable cells in WST-8 assays, and morphological changes associated with apoptotic cell death were observed, including cell shrinkage and disruption. Annexin V-FITC/PI dual staining assays showed that B16 significantly increased the early apoptosis of HeLa cells after 24 h of treatment. Moreover, DNA content analysis and [3H]-thymidine incorporation assays showed that B16 induced S-phase cell cycle arrest and inhibited DNA replication after 24 h of treatment. Following treatment with 25 ?M of B16, an increase in reactive oxygen species and a decrease in mitochondrial membrane potential were observed by flow cytometry. In addition, the expression levels of caspase cascade and Bcl-2 family proteins determined by western blotting suggested that the induction of apoptosis by B16 was associated with a caspase- and mitochondrial-dependent pathway in HeLa cells. In conclusion, B16 induced early apoptosis and S-phase cell cycle arrest in HeLa cells via a caspase- and mitochondrial?dependent pathway.</P>

        A Routing Metric to Improve Route Stability in Mobile Wireless Sensor Networks

        ( Yi-han Xu ),( Yin Wu ),( Jun Song ) 한국인터넷정보학회 2016 KSII Transactions on Internet and Information Syst Vol.10 No.5

        The hop count routing metric is widely used in routing protocols of Wireless Sensor Networks (WSNs) due to its simplicity and effectiveness. With a lower hop count route, fewer transmissions are required to send a packet from the source to the destination. This can improve the throughput of a network because fewer transmissions results in less channel contention and interference. Despite this, the hop count routing metric may not be ideal for mobile scenarios where the topology of a network changes constantly and rapidly. In this paper, we propose to increase route stability in mobile WSNs by discovering paths that are more stable during route discoveries using routing metrics. Two routing metrics were proposed, the true beauty of these routing metrics lies in the fact that they can even be used even without specialized hardware such as GPS and other sensors. We implemented the proposed routing metrics in the AODV routing protocol and found that they are highly effective and outperform other stability-based routing metrics and the hop count routing metric.

        Enhanced Photocatalytic Performance of Heterojunction BiOI/BiOIO3 Nanocomposites Under Simulated Solar Light

        Yi Ling Qi,Xu Chun Song,Yi Fan Zheng 성균관대학교(자연과학캠퍼스) 성균나노과학기술원 2017 NANO Vol.12 No.3

        Novel heterostructure BiOI/BiOIO3 nanocomposites were successfully prepared through a facile deposition method at room temperature. BiOIO3 is a noncentrosymmetric compound that has an internal self-built electric field. BiOI was applied as a visible light absorber to sensitize semiconductors owing to its smallest bandgap. The coupling between BiOIO3 and BiOI can combine their advantages and improve photocatalytic properties. Compared with the single BiOI and BiOIO3, the heterostructure BiOI/BiOIO3 nanocomposites displayed a significantly enhanced photocatalytic activity for the Rhodamine B (RhB) degradation. The enhanced photocatalytic performance is deduced closely related to the formation of BiOI/BiOIO3 heterojunction interface whose presence is regarded to be a favorable factor for the transfer and separation of the photogenerated electrons and holes.

        A Comparison of Transradial and Transfemoral Percutaneous Coronary Intervention in Chinese Women Based on a Propensity Score Analysis

        Yi Xu,Chen Jin,Shubin Qiao,Yongjian Wu,Hongbing Yan,Kefei Dou,Bo Xu,Jingang Yang,Yuejin Yang 대한심장학회 2018 Korean Circulation Journal Vol.48 No.8

        Background and Objectives: Over the past decades, transradial approach for percutaneous coronary intervention (PCI) has been increasingly adopted in clinical practice. Women represent a large population who will possibly benefit from PCI, but they are often under-represented in clinical studies. Therefore, the role of TRI in women remains to be further defined. This study sought to compare safety and efficacy for transradial intervention (TRI) and transfemoral intervention (TFI) in women undergoing PCI in China. Methods: The study population consisted of 5,067 women undergoing PCI at Fuwai Hospital, Beijing, China between 2006 and 2011 (TRI: n=4,105, TFI: n=962). Incidence rates of clinical outcomes during hospitalization and at 1-year follow-up were compared between TRI and TFI. In order to minimize potential biases, a 1:1 propensity score matching (PSM) was performed. A total of 899 pairs were matched. Results: Baseline and procedural characteristics were well-balanced between TRI and TFI groups after controlling for confounders using PSM. TRI was associated with reduced major post-PCI bleeding (odds ratio [OR], 0.64; 95% confidence interval [CI], 0.54–0.76; p<0.001) and access site complications (OR, 0.67; 95% CI, 0.61–0.74; p<0.001) after PSM. There was no statistical differences in the incidence rates of major adverse cardiac events (a composite of cardiac death, myocardial infarction, and target vessel revascularization) both during hospitalization and at 1-year follow-up (p>0.05). Conclusions: In this propensity score-based analysis of TRI versus TFI in Chinese women, TRI showed advantages of safety and feasibility over TFI. A wider adoption of TRI in women has the potential to improve outcomes in treatment of coronary artery diseases.

        일반논문 : 조선 사신들의 관점에서 본 심양과 그 문화적 특징

        ( Yi Xu ),( Jun Gao ) 연민학회 2012 淵民學志 Vol.18 No.-

        산해관의 북쪽에 위치한 심양은 성경 혹은 봉천으로도 불리며, 중국의 유명한 역사적 도시로 일컬어진다. 청 정부가 조선과 외교관계를 맺은 후 심양은 조선 사신들이 북경으로 향하는 육로였다. 또한 심양은 몇 사신들에게는 그 자체로 목적지가 되기도 하였다. 여행 일지에서 사신들은 심양을 다양한 모습으로 그리고 있다. 한예로 사신들은 산문시를 통하여 심양의 현실과 역사를 객관적으로 반영하였다. 또한 시를 써서 복잡한 심정을 표출하기도 하였다. 이 기록들은 귀중한 가치를 지니고 있는데 그 이유는 중국의 역사 기록에서 찾을 수 없는 역사와 현실을 반영하고 있기때문이다. 또한 조선 사신들의 내부 세계를 표출하기도 한다. 본고는 조선 사신들이 심양을 방문하여 기록한 여행일지의 분석을 통하여 심양에 대해 조선 사신들이 가지고 있던 상을 조사하고자 한다. 이 기록들은 임기정씨가 편집한 ≪연행록전집≫과 그 외 필자가 중국, 한국 그리고 일본에서 수집한 여든권을 포함한다. 본고의 결론은 다음과 같다: 17세기 초반과 중반의 조선 사신들은 청 정부에 대한 증오와 혐오로 인하여 중국을 방문한 심양을 전반적으로 경멸하여 호 사람들로 가득한 더러운 곳으로 여겼다. 시간이 흘러 역사적 아픔이 감소하면서 17세기 후반에서 18세기 초반의 조선 사신들은 심양에 관심을 가지기 시작했다. 사신들은 도시에서 보고 느낀 바를 대량으로 기록하여 두었다. 심양에 대한 이들은 태도는 점차 변화하였다: 1.심양은 무구한 역사를 가지고 있었다. 2.심양은 조선 사심들이 슬픔과 굴욕감을 느낀 장소였다. 3.심양은 번영하고 기획된 도시였다. 4.심양은 부처가 숭배되는 장소였다. 심양에 대한 조선 사신들의 태도가 바뀐 것은 양국 관계의 흐름을 명확히 대변하고 있다. 특히 청 정부에 대한 조선의 태도가 변하였다: 온전히 적대적인 관계로 시작하여 청 왕조의 안정적인 발전에 관심을 두고자 하지 않았고 마지막으로 양국의 학자들을 받아들이고 교류하기에 이르렀다. 따라서 심양을 향한 조선 사신들의 심적 변화는 양국 관계를 이해하는데 중요한 역할을 수행한다. 역사적 도시인 심양은 한중 관계를 연구하는 핵심적인 참조 대상인 것이다. Lying in the north of Sanhaegwan, Sim yang - also called Seong Gyeong or Bongcheon - is a famous historical city in China. After the Qing government established diplomatic relations with Joseon, Sim yang was on the Joseon envoys` land route to Peking. Also, Sim yang city was itself the final destination of many of the envoys. In the records of their journeys, the envoys described Sim yang in various ways. For example, they used prose to objectively reflect the reality and history of Sim yang; they also used poetry in order to focus on complex feelings. These records have great value because they reflect a history and reality that cannot be found in Chinese historical files. Also, they reveal the inner world of the Joseon envoys themselves. This article attempts to investigate the image that the Joseon envoys had of Sim yang, through a careful analysis of the descriptions the envoys made of Sim yang city in the records of their journeys. These records include Yeon Haeng Rok Jeon Jip edited by Mr Im gijung, and eighty other travel diaries which were collected in China, Korea and Japan by the author. The conclusion of this article is: During the early and middle 17th century, out of the hatred and detestation toward the Qing Dynasty, Joseon envoys who travelled to China generally felt contemptuous of Sim yang, regarding it as a dirty place occupied by Ho peoples. As the historic pains faded away with the elapse of time, Joseon envoys in late 17th century and early 18th century began to pay attention to the City. They recorded a large amount of what they had seen and felt in the City. Their attitude towards Sim yang changed gradually: 1.Sim yang had an extensive history. 2. Sim yang was a place where the Joseon envoys felt sad and humiliated. 3. Sim yang was a prosperous, well-designed city. 4. Sim yang was a place where Buddha was worshipped. The shift of Joseon envoys` attitude toward Sim yang also clearly revealed the general trend of the two countries` relationship. Especially, Joseon envoys` attitude towards the Qing government was changed: from complete hostility at the beginning, to unwillingness to see the stable development of the Qing Dynasty, and finally to the mutual acceptance of and communication between the two countries` scholars. Therefore, the changing attitude of Joseon envoys toward Sim yang was an important token of the two countries` relationship. Sim yang, this historical city, has crucial reference value in the research of Sino-Korean relations.

        Five new anthraquinones from the seed of Cassia obtusifolia

        Yi-Long Xu,Li-Ying Tang,Xi-Dan Zhou,Guo-Hong Zhou,Zhu-Ju Wang 대한약학회 2015 Archives of Pharmacal Research Vol.38 No.6

        A phytochemical investigation on the seeds ofCassia obtusifolia led to the isolation of five new anthraquinones,including one aglycon and four glycosides. Thestructures were elucidated by analysis of extensive spectroscopicdata and the results of acid hydrolysis. All theseisolates were evaluated for their inhibitory effects againsta-glucosidase, and 1 showed potent activity with IC50value of 185 ± 15 lM.
